A new generation of cybercriminals is employing AI to create remarkably convincing fraudulent identities and execute complex scams. In response, financial institutions are strategically deploying AI as a countermeasure. Mastercard, for instance, utilizes generative AI to analyze billions of transactions in real-time, effectively doubling the detection rate of compromised cards and accelerating the identification of high-risk merchants by up to 300 percent. Research conducted by Jefferies investment bank confirms these systems not only minimize financial losses but also proactively identify emerging threat patterns.
New Regulations drive Security Enhancements
Underpinning these technological advancements is a tightening regulatory landscape. The complete implementation of Payment card Industry Data Security Standard (PCI DSS) 4.0 in 2025 marks a pivotal moment. This new standard mandates stricter multi-factor authentication for all cardholder data, enhanced encryption protocols, and more thorough risk assessments.Particular attention is being paid to e-commerce payment pages, requiring robust protection against script-based attacks like MageCart, which compromise checkout processes.
Hear’s a comparison of PCI DSS 3.2 and 4.0:
| Feature | PCI DSS 3.2 | PCI DSS 4.0 |
|---|---|---|
| Multi-Factor Authentication | Recommended | Required for all cardholder data access |
| Encryption | Required for data in transit | Expanded requirements for data at rest |
| Risk Assessments | Annual | More frequent and comprehensive |
| Vulnerability scanning | Quarterly | More flexible, risk-based approach |
Biometrics and Tokenization: enhanced Layers of Security
Biometric authentication – including fingerprint scanning, facial recognition, and iris scanning – is rapidly becoming the norm, with the Reserve Bank of india actively encouraging its adoption by banks. Simultaneously, tokenization is gaining prominence as a crucial shield against data breaches.By replacing sensitive card information with unique digital tokens, even if intercepted by malicious actors, the data becomes unusable. This,coupled with the convenience of “Tap-to-Pay” systems,delivers a seamless and secure transaction experiance.

Blockchain‘s Potential for Borderless Payments
Looking ahead, blockchain technology is poised to revolutionize the financial ecosystem. A consortium of nine leading European banks, including ING and Unicredit, has announced plans to launch a Euro-denominated stablecoin built on blockchain technology, designed to streamline cross-border payments. Similarly, Cloudflare’s “Net Dollar” initiative aims to introduce a US dollar-backed stablecoin for secure microtransactions within the emerging “Agentic Web.” These initiatives signal a future where blockchain and digital currencies could deliver faster, more secure, and inherently protected payment systems.

understanding Tokenization
Tokenization replaces sensitive data with a non-sensitive equivalent, or “token,” maintaining data integrity while reducing risk. This is particularly effective in mitigating the impact of data breaches, as tokens are useless to unauthorized parties.

Key Updates in the New RBI Guidelines
the new guidelines focus on several critical areas. Here’s a detailed look:
* Enhanced Authentication Measures: The RBI is pushing for stronger authentication protocols beyond just passwords and OTPs (One-Time Passwords). This includes exploring and implementing:
* biometric Authentication: Utilizing fingerprint scanning, facial recognition, and voice authentication for higher security.
* Behavioral Biometrics: Analyzing user behavior patterns (typing speed, mouse movements) to detect anomalies and potential fraud.
* Multi-Factor Authentication (MFA): Mandating the use of at least two different authentication factors for high-value transactions.
* Tokenization Framework Expansion: The existing tokenization framework, designed to replace sensitive card data with unique tokens, is being expanded to cover more transaction types. This minimizes the risk of data breaches and card fraud.Tokenization is now applicable to recurring online transactions, making subscriptions and EMI payments safer.
* Increased Scrutiny of Payment Aggregators (PAs): The RBI is tightening regulations for Payment Aggregators, requiring them to adhere to stricter Know Your Customer (KYC) norms and risk management practices. this aims to prevent the use of PAs for illicit activities and money laundering.
* Mandatory Security Audits: All PSOs and payment gateways are now required to undergo regular, autonomous security audits conducted by certified auditors. These audits will assess their security infrastructure, data protection measures, and compliance with RBI guidelines. Cybersecurity audits are crucial for identifying vulnerabilities.
* Fraud Reporting and Resolution: The guidelines emphasize faster and more efficient fraud reporting and resolution mechanisms. Banks and PSOs are expected to establish dedicated fraud monitoring cells and provide clear channels for customers to report suspicious activity. Fraud detection systems are being upgraded.
Impact on Different Payment Methods
These guidelines will affect various digital payment methods differently:
* UPI (Unified Payments Interface): While already relatively secure, UPI will see further enhancements in authentication and transaction limits to mitigate risks associated with large-value transactions. Expect more robust fraud detection algorithms.
* Net Banking: Banks are expected to implement stronger authentication measures for net banking transactions, perhaps including device binding and behavioral biometrics.
* Credit and Debit Card Payments: The expanded tokenization framework will substantially reduce the risk of card fraud for online purchases. Card security is a primary focus.
* Digital Wallets: Digital wallet providers will need to comply with stricter KYC norms and implement enhanced security features to protect user funds and data. Mobile wallet security is paramount.

Real-World Example: The Rise of Account Takeover Fraud & RBI’s response
In recent years, India has witnessed a surge in account takeover (ATO) fraud, where cybercriminals gain unauthorized access to user accounts and make fraudulent transactions. This prompted the RBI to specifically address ATO risks in the new guidelines, emphasizing the need for robust authentication and fraud monitoring systems. Banks are now investing heavily in technologies like behavioral biometrics and device fingerprinting to detect and prevent ATO attacks.
